Theresa Saldana, a talented and accomplished actress, entered this world on August 20, 1954, in the vibrant city of Brooklyn, New York City, New York, USA. Born with a passion for the performing arts, she would go on to make a lasting impact in the entertainment industry, captivating audiences with her remarkable talent.
Throughout her illustrious career, Theresa Saldana appeared in a wide range of notable films and television shows, including the critically acclaimed drama "Raging Bull" (1980),the nostalgic comedy "I Wanna Hold Your Hand" (1978),and the popular television series "The Commish" (1991). Her versatility and dedication to her craft earned her a loyal following and critical acclaim.
In her personal life, Theresa Saldana was married to two loving partners, Phil Peters and Alfredo J. Feliciano Jr. Her relationships were a testament to her kindness, compassion, and ability to form deep connections with those around her.
Sadly, Theresa Saldana's life was cut short on June 6, 2016, in Beverly Grove, Los Angeles, California, USA. Her untimely passing left a void in the hearts of her fans, colleagues, and loved ones, who will always remember her as a talented and beautiful soul.
